The capacity to forward electronic mail from an AT&T email account to a Short Message Service (SMS) text message is a function enabling users to receive email notifications on their mobile devices. This is accomplished by sending an email to a specific address composed of the recipient’s ten-digit mobile phone number followed by the domain “@txt.att.net.” For example, an email sent to 1234567890@txt.att.net will be delivered as a text message to the phone number 123-456-7890.
This functionality offers a convenient method for individuals to stay informed about important emails when they do not have immediate access to their email client or a stable internet connection. The “@txt.att.net” Address
A critical component of the configuration process is the correct usage of the “@txt.att.net” domain. This domain serves as the gateway for converting email into SMS format. The email must be addressed to the recipient’s ten-digit mobile phone number followed by this domain (e.g., 1234567890@txt.att.net). An incorrect address, such as omitting the domain or mistyping the phone number, will result in delivery failure. Real-world implications include missed notifications if the address is not entered precisely as required.

3. Character Limits
The constraints imposed by character limits are a defining factor in the practical application of forwarding electronic mail via AT&T’s email-to-SMS service. Due to the technological underpinnings of Short Message Service (SMS), messages are restricted to a maximum length. This limit, traditionally 160 characters for a standard SMS, directly impacts the amount of email content that can be successfully transmitted. Longer emails are typically truncated, resulting in incomplete and potentially misleading information being delivered to the recipient. The fundamental cause of this limitation lies in the design of the SMS protocol, which prioritizes efficient use of limited bandwidth in mobile networks.
The importance of understanding this limitation becomes evident in various scenarios. For instance, if an email contains a multi-paragraph notification, only the initial segment, up to the character limit, will be received as a text message. Critical details or instructions located later in the email will be omitted, potentially leading to misinterpretations or the need for the recipient to seek out the full email through other means. Furthermore, any formatting present in the original email, such as bold text, bullet points, or tables, is invariably lost in the conversion to plain text SMS format. Real-world examples might include truncated meeting agendas, incomplete financial alerts, or fragmented security codes, all of which can compromise the intended purpose of the communication. 5. Security Considerations
The forwarding of electronic mail from AT&T email accounts to Short Message Service (SMS) messages introduces significant security vulnerabilities. The inherent lack of end-to-end encryption in SMS communication poses a substantial risk to the confidentiality of information transmitted through this channel. Email content, potentially including sensitive data such as passwords, financial details, or personal identification information, is converted into plain text and sent across a network vulnerable to interception. This transmission method stands in stark contrast to encrypted email protocols and secure messaging applications that provide a higher degree of protection against unauthorized access. Therefore, forwarding email to SMS inherently increases the risk of data exposure.
Real-world examples highlight the potential consequences of these vulnerabilities. An email containing a one-time password (OTP) for a financial transaction, if forwarded as an SMS message, becomes susceptible to interception by malicious actors. Similarly, confidential business communications, personal medical information, or legal documents transmitted through this mechanism are at risk of unauthorized disclosure. The absence of sender authentication in SMS further exacerbates this problem, as it becomes challenging to verify the legitimacy of the sender and to prevent spoofing attacks. The combination of unencrypted transmission and weak authentication makes email-to-SMS forwarding a precarious method for handling sensitive data. This risk increases significantly when the destination mobile device itself is compromised, further exposing the forwarded SMS messages to unauthorized access.

Question 1: Is the AT&T email to text message service a guaranteed delivery method?
No, the forwarding of email to SMS is not a guaranteed delivery method. Factors such as network congestion, SMS gateway issues, and recipient’s mobile carrier filtering can affect delivery reliability.
Question 2: Are there character limits when an AT&T email is converted to a text message?
Yes, SMS messages have character limits. Emails forwarded to text messages will be truncated if they exceed the maximum SMS character limit, typically 160 characters. Longer emails will not be fully transmitted.
Question 3: Is forwarding an AT&T email to a text message secure?
Forwarding email to SMS is not a secure communication method. SMS messages are transmitted in plain text and are susceptible to interception. Sensitive information should not be sent via this method.
Question 4: Will email formatting be preserved when an AT&T email is sent as a text message?
No, email formatting is not preserved when converted to SMS. Text messages are plain text only; formatting such as bold, italics, and bullet points will be lost.
Question 5: Are there any costs associated with forwarding AT&T email to a text message?
Potential costs are dependent on the user’s mobile service plan. Standard text messaging rates or data charges may apply, especially if the user exceeds their monthly allowance. Review the mobile plan for details.

Tips
This section provides practical advice for effectively utilizing the AT&T email to text message service, acknowledging its inherent limitations.
Tip 1: Prioritize Concise Communication: Due to SMS character limits, ensure that the essential information is conveyed within the first 160 characters. Place critical details at the beginning of the email to avoid truncation.
Tip 2: Limit Attachments and Formatting: Refrain from including attachments or complex formatting in emails intended for SMS conversion. These elements will not be transmitted and may lead to unpredictable results.
Tip 3: Verify Recipient Address Accuracy: Double-check the accuracy of the recipient’s mobile phone number and the “@txt.att.net” domain. Incorrect addressing will result in delivery failure.
Tip 4: Manage Forwarding Rules Judiciously: Implement specific and targeted forwarding rules. Avoid forwarding all emails to SMS to minimize potential costs and irrelevant notifications.
Tip 5: Monitor Mobile Plan Usage: Regularly monitor mobile plan text messaging usage to avoid exceeding allowances and incurring overage charges. Adjust forwarding practices accordingly.
Tip 6: Recognize Security Risks: Acknowledge the inherent security vulnerabilities of SMS. Avoid transmitting sensitive information through this channel. Utilize alternative secure communication methods for confidential data.
Tip 7: Test Forwarding Configuration: Conduct periodic testing of the email-to-SMS forwarding configuration. This ensures that the service remains operational and configured correctly.
